On Tuesday, February 21, 1927, the royal visitors arrive in Auckland. Hundreds of pleasure craft gather to give the HMS Renown a spectacular welcome as she enters the Waitemata Harbour.
The Royal party is met by the Governor General and other officials. The Duke and Duchess inspect the Guard of Honour.

“Midst stirring music and thunderous cheering the Royal Party passes through the multitude”. The couple are driven along Queen Street towards the Town Hall to attend a public reception.
“Wednesday February 22. A record assembly of school children gather to give a demonstration before the Duke of York.” School children move in formation, making a flag shape in a park.
